Altered State
A mental state that significantly differs from normal waking consciousness, often induced by substances, meditation, hypnosis, or psychological stress.
Brain Waves
Brain waves refer to the patterns of electrical activity generated by the brain and can be detected using EEG (electroencephalography).
Amphetamines
A class of stimulant drugs that increase activity in the brain and are used to treat conditions like ADHD and narcolepsy.
Disorganized Behavior
Actions or behaviors that are erratic, unpredictable, and lack a clear purpose or goal.
